Reporting to the Site Manager, this role independently creates, establishes, maintains, and reviews schedules. Provides management support for site functions including scheduling, payroll, and accounts receivable processes. Matches available staff to posts. Notifies staff of schedules. Minimizes avoidable overtime through effective scheduling strategies. Contacts and re-deploys staff to fill call-offs. Responds to schedule changes and client requests.

**PRIMARY ACCOUNTABILITIES**:

- Manages the scheduling of site staff and supervisors at 2 sites; manages the scheduling process to optimize operating results and to keep avoidable overtime to a minimum; determines best resolution to staffing issues and problems.
- Maintains site coverage at all times; tracks requests for time off including vacation and personal leave requests to ensure site coverage; responds to emergency situations, call-offs, and absences to ensure that both sites have sufficient coverage.
- Ensures that accurate timekeeping payroll, and billing data is kept; verifies billing and payroll reports and corrects discrepancies; interfaces with accounts receivable and payroll departments to make corrections.
- Maintains current knowledge of site contracts and requirements of security guard training, availability and time worked.
- Coordinates scheduling changes with management, supervisors, and staff; serves as a liaison with clients, management, and staff in resolving scheduling, training, billing and payroll problems.
- Ensures that an adequate on call security force is available to cover vacancies created by absences and call-offs.
- Coordinates the daily schedules and assignments of supervisory staff, briefs supervisors on changes to post schedules and new schedules.
- Tracks attendance problems or other performance issues; advises management of any staffing problems that may arise as client requirements change.
- Maintains records of security guard qualifications, certifications and training and coordinates on-site training requirements with Site Supervisor to meet client needs.
- Other duties as assigned.
